TEENAGERS enjoyed taking each other on in a court battle.

The pupils, aged 15 to 18, from Langley Park School for Boys, Beckenham, were competing in the London regional heat of the Bar National Mock Trial competition.

Sixteen students had to prepare to defend and prosecute in two fictional cases an assault and safety at work case.

The competition, which is organised by the Bar Council and the Citizenship Foundation, aims to introduce young people to the legal system.

They beat teams from 16 other schools at the event held at Snaresbrook Crown Court, London, and will represent the region in the national competition being held in London on March 11 next year.

Robert Northcott, headteacher at the South Eden Park Road school, said: "No school has won it twice in a row and now we have won it three times, I'm pinching myself."
